Gunman steals cash from Publix in Orlando, deputies say

Deputies: Man acted like customer, approached register with items from store

ORLANDO, Fla. – Deputies are on the lookout for a gunman who stole cash from an Orlando Publix.

The gunman entered the Publix store at 4501 Hoffner Ave. after 4 p.m. Wednesday.

Deputies said the man acted as a customer and approached the register with items as if he was going to pay for them.

The man showed the clerk a gun and demanded money. The Orange County Sheriff's Office said the clerk complied and the man fled the store with an undisclosed amount of cash.

The store was open for business but no other employees noticed that the robbery had taken place, deputies said.

The robber was described by OCSO as a Hispanic man who is 30-40 years old. Detectives have not released surveillance video at this time.

No injuries were reported.
